Commercial Slab Construction in San Jose, CA

Commercial slab construction services involve the preparation and pouring of concrete slabs that serve as the foundation for various types of commercial buildings, such as warehouses, retail stores, and office complexes. These projects typically require a solid, level base to support heavy loads and ensure long-term stability. Property owners interested in this service should understand the importance of proper site preparation, including soil testing and grading, as well as the need for precise measurements and reinforcement to meet structural requirements.

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ners often want to know about the scope of work, including whether the project covers excavation, formwork, reinforcement, and finishing. It’s also helpful to consider the intended use of the space, as different applications may demand specific thicknesses or reinforcement specifications. Clarifying these details early can help ensure the project aligns with the building’s purpose and meets all necessary standards for durability and safety.

Project Types

Common Commercial Slab Construction Jobs

Commercial slab foundations - essential for supporting large commercial buildings and parking areas.

Industrial concrete slabs - designed for warehouses, factories, and heavy equipment use.

Retail space slabs - provide a durable base for storefronts and shopping centers.

Loading dock slabs - constructed to withstand frequent heavy vehicle traffic and freight handling.

Parking lot slabs - create level, long-lasting surfaces for vehicle storage and access.

Sidewalk and walkway slabs - ensure safe, stable pedestrian pathways around commercial properties.

FAQ

Commercial Slab Construction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and industrial floors on commercial properties in San Jose and nearby areas.

What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the primary material for commercial slabs, often reinforced with steel to ensure strength and durability.

How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ness varies based on the intended use, typically ranging from 4 to 8 inches for standard commercial applications.

What should property owners consider before construction? Proper site preparation, soil stability, and load requirements are essential factors to ensure a durable and long-lasting slab.
